Daren´s parents

It´s worthy to get to know Daren´s parents better to understand Daren himself. Daren´s father was a good man. He was from a small village in the interior of Portugal. he was the firstborn of tow brothers. When he was six years old he started to work, as it was the use among the people in Portugal at that time. He started to work whit Daren´s grandfather, shepherding sheep and goats. Its was a hard job for a man to do, imagine for a six year old boy. He often had no shoes and many times would sleep above a creek white a stone as pillow. This last until he was twelve years old. At that he went to work in a restaurant in the town nearby. But the work wasn´t easier at all. long hours of work, often form 6 am to 12 pm. many time with no resting day. All his money he made he gave it to his parents. But being in the town, knowing other people, people with more secular education, with minds more open, made him also open more his mind. The child

When Daren* was 1 year old his father went to Switzerland to give a better life to his child and wife. One year later, his mother joined his father in Switzerland, leaving toddler Daren with his grandparents. It was an happy time. His grandparents lived in a small village in the interior of Portugal. A place where even toddlers could play in the street, and where all the neighbors know each other. His grandparents loved him very much and he loved them as well. He used to say to his grand mother: "my mother is not hear so, you are my mother". His parents missed him a lot. once his mother had a dream that he was dawning in the well his grandfather has in the back of the house. It was so real to her that she had to telephone to make sure he was well, and only after she heard him, she could relax.  A year passed by, summer came as well as his parents came in vacations.
